Output 35c3056e8844718ee1ba5384ea8610e1819b9eeff4f955723e2d753e113eaf23:11

value
378142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a57f97c02a3e58b75bd36b95a9c46a465479b620 OP_EQUAL
address
3Gn6GVo49LjfTKrjbGuDYXcdRET2mkYz6L
transaction
35c3056e8844718ee1ba5384ea8610e1819b9eeff4f955723e2d753e113eaf23
spent
true